Adjusting the Scan Settings

Selecting an Output Target

Select an output target for the scanned image.
1
2
• The output resolution of the [Text] option is set to the following values.
Windows: 96 dpi
Macintosh: 72 dpi

Image and File Sizes

3
The image and file sizes are automatically calculated when you set the photo size and the output
target. (The input boxes are grayed out and values cannot be entered directly into the boxes.)
